21st EXCO conference officially opens in Da Nang

The 21st Executive Committee (EXCO) conference of the South East Asian Central Banks (SEACEN) Research and Training Centre officially opened in Da Nang on Friday morning.

Attended by the Deputy Governors of the Central Banks and the monetary authorities that are SEACEN members, the event was jointly chaired by Governor of the State Bank of Viet Nam Nguyen Thi Hong, Deputy Governor of the State Bank of Viet Nam Pham Thanh Ha and SEACEN CEO Mangal Goswami.

In her opening speech at the conference, Governor of the State Bank of Viet Nam Nguyen Thi Hong said that central banks have been facing great challenges, especially in controlling inflation, when the world economy is struggling with such negative shocks as high inflation, tightening global financial conditions, political tensions and complicated developments of COVID-19 in some countries.

Therefore, SEACEN has proposed many research and capacity building activities in 2023 on topics of great interest such as inflation control, capital flow management and foreign affairs issues.

As the host of SEACEN 2022, Governor of the State Bank of Viet Nam Nguyen Thi Hong presented some initiatives for leaders of central banks in the region to discuss, thereby forming practical solutions to ensure financial and banking stability.

At the conference, SEACEN CEO Mangal Goswami approved activities in 2023, including 31 operational programmes. Eleven of them are related to macro currency and exchange rate analysis, 14 are sustainability grant programme, and others.

It is expected that the contents agreed at the conference will be reported to Governors of Central Bank who are SEACEN members for approval by the end of 2022 at the conference for SEACEN Board of Governors (BOG).
